when i put my cichlids in a new home i put them in one at a time ,weekest to strongest, around 1 hour apart, then every coupel of fish i change the caves so thay dont get to settled and try to defend a cave againest a fish that is way to big for it,my small jack tryes to take on a very large red head.for him i build a few small homes that none of the bigger fish can get into,he will usually settel for one of these instead of the nice big cave. i find i need at least one home per fish and a coupel of extras in case thay decide to move. hope all goes well in the move, new tank looks great,alpine shist always looks good.2 or 3 more layers of rocks would cool.

hi gretal i am not sure of the suppliers you have near you but if you go to a packing supplier or a insulation supplier or a fridge builder (LARGE) or go to the building sites near you and look for a builder that is using poly in his building (calding or under slab) and ask where thay get it from. poly dose not level the tank nor dose it take out any bows or twists; poly is there to support the base of the tank. it will take out sharp bumps (for lack of a better word) or maby protect the tank from a stone or nail sticking out of the stand that you did not see. the poly is used for its compression strength. it is your stand that needs to be flat and strong enough to hold the tanks weight. 15 mm max in thickness is all that is required for any tank say 1000 lts down good luck
